Explore the vivid chronicles of the American Civil War with "The Boys of '61 or Four Years Of Fighting" by Charles Carleton Coffin, published in 1884. This antique book offers an eyewitness account of the pivotal battles and events that shaped the course of American history. Coffin's detailed narratives and personal experiences as a war correspondent bring to life the bravery, struggles, and sacrifices of the soldiers who fought in the Civil War. This hardcover edition is a valuable collector's item, reflecting the period's historical and literary significance.
